EU Infopoint hosted a panel discussion on “Nature & Biodiversity”.

The EU Infopoint organised a panel discussion on “Nature & Biodiversity” as one of the Green Week activities on Tuesday, 2June at the EU Infopoint premises with the participation of EU and local speakers who shared perspectives about the importance of protecting nature and biodiversity.

Green Week, one of the most important initiatives highlighting EU environment policy, takes place every year in June and the theme for 2015 is nature and biodiversity.  The aim of the activities that are held in the northern part of Cyprus for Green Week is to raise awareness about the importance of nature and biodiversity and to present an opportunity to share local knowledge. 

The panel included Nature Protection Expert Mr. Philip Cannings, Dr. Salih Güncel from the Biologists Association, Dr. Damla Beton from KUSKOR, and academic Dr. Özge Özden. The speakers covered the following topics: The EU framework in the area of Nature Protection, the importance of protecting biodiversity for sustainability, and biodiversity in Cyprus.
